Handover Note — Churn in the Fernby Pilot

Quick handover from me (outgoing, Dana Rook) to incoming director Piet Amsel, copied to the board. The Fernby pilot lost 14 of 90 customers in month three — mostly small accounts citing onboarding friction, not price. The fix we started (guided setup plus a check-in call at week two) halved drop-offs in the last cohort. Piet, keep that running. Where the pilot goes next is set out below.

confidential, kafop-bawip: The steering committee signed off on a budget of $437.4 million for Project Kelael.

### Relevance Tuning — Quillback Search

Scoring changes for the Marrowgate 4.2 release are confined to field boosts and the freshness decay curve. No schema changes. Recall on the Dunmere test set improved 3.1% with negligible latency impact. Rollback is a config flip; no reindex required. Holdout evaluation runs nightly and any regression beyond 2% auto-reverts the config. Ship behind the flag until the Tarnwick canary clears 48 hours. The constants under review are as follows.

constants for yaduf-fahag:
BUDGETS = {
    "kelix": 528,
    "briwyn": 734,
}

Subject: Memtrace cut-over complete

Team,

Cut-over to Memtrace v2 for GPU memory profiling finished last night. Old v1 agents are disabled; any tickets referencing v1 dashboards should be closed as resolved-by-migration. Sampling overhead is now under 2% and allocation traces include kernel names. Known gap: profiles older than 30 days were not migrated. Point customers at the v2 docs for setup questions. For reference when troubleshooting, the agent now runs with the following configuration.

settings of bagaf-bawip:
[aldax]
port = 5000
region = south-4
host = aldax.brasklabs.corp
team = brivan
timeout_ms = 2000
retries = 2

**Key Ceremony Checklist — Item 7: Currency Rounding Verification**

Before sealing the Ashdown signing keys, confirm the Mintwell conversion service rounds using banker's rounding at four decimal places; mismatched rounding between Mintwell and the Tarnview ledger has previously caused one-cent drift in reconciliation. Run the sample conversion suite and record the results. Should the verification account be locked, recovery requires the passphrase recorded directly below.

unlock words, fafog-yagap: julvan-rusix-rusdor-quenath-drumir-wenir-sileth-julael-aldion-julael-frador-giliel-tameth-ulador